Subject: [PATCH v6sub1 05/11] arm64: introduce KIMAGE_VADDR as the virtual base of the kernel region
Date: Tue, 16 Feb 2016 13:52:36 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1455627162-31600-6-git-send-email-ard.biesheuvel@linaro.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1455627162-31600-1-git-send-email-ard.biesheuvel@linaro.org>

This introduces the preprocessor symbol KIMAGE_VADDR which will serve as
the symbolic virtual base of the kernel region, i.e., the kernel's virtual
offset will be KIMAGE_VADDR + TEXT_OFFSET. For now, we define it as being
equal to PAGE_OFFSET, but in the future, it will be moved below it once
we move the kernel virtual mapping out of the linear mapping.

diff --git a/arch/arm64/include/asm/memory.h b/arch/arm64/include/asm/memory.h
index c65aad7b13dc..aebc739f5a11 100644
--- a/arch/arm64/include/asm/memory.h
+++ b/arch/arm64/include/asm/memory.h
@@ -51,7 +51,8 @@
 #define VA_BITS			(CONFIG_ARM64_VA_BITS)
 #define VA_START		(UL(0xffffffffffffffff) << VA_BITS)
 #define PAGE_OFFSET		(UL(0xffffffffffffffff) << (VA_BITS - 1))
-#define MODULES_END		(PAGE_OFFSET)
+#define KIMAGE_VADDR		(PAGE_OFFSET)
+#define MODULES_END		(KIMAGE_VADDR)
 #define MODULES_VADDR		(MODULES_END - SZ_64M)
 #define PCI_IO_END		(MODULES_VADDR - SZ_2M)
 #define PCI_IO_START		(PCI_IO_END - PCI_IO_SIZE)
@@ -75,8 +76,13 @@
  * private definitions which should NOT be used outside memory.h
  * files.  Use virt_to_phys/phys_to_virt/__pa/__va instead.
  */
-#define __virt_to_phys(x)	(((phys_addr_t)(x) - PAGE_OFFSET + PHYS_OFFSET))
+#define __virt_to_phys(x) ({						\
+	phys_addr_t __x = (phys_addr_t)(x);				\
+	__x >= PAGE_OFFSET ? (__x - PAGE_OFFSET + PHYS_OFFSET) :	\
+			     (__x - KIMAGE_VADDR + PHYS_OFFSET); })
+
 #define __phys_to_virt(x)	((unsigned long)((x) - PHYS_OFFSET + PAGE_OFFSET))
+#define __phys_to_kimg(x)	((unsigned long)((x) - PHYS_OFFSET + KIMAGE_VADDR))
